Hi guys,


Reposting from Reddit: http://www.reddit.com/r/Monero/comments/3axapc/androidios_client_side_web_client_coming_soon/
Just wanted to let you know I am the process of expanding upon Riccardo's AngularJS based mymonero.com to include Android and iOS.

I am using firebase, so you will be able to login via email and password, github, facebook, google and more. Seed's will be generated in the same way mymonero.com does, and then hashed with the user's password and stored in Firebase. This way you only have to remember a password, and not the whole seed. Similarly, I will never have access to the actual seed or private keys.

I will be using Ionic and cordova/phonegap to build out the android and iOS apps.

The one thing I am still exploring is broadcasting the signed transaction that is done in the client. I don't want to detract from core developer time with this assistance, so if there is any developer who is willing to stand up a server that I can send the signed transactions in JSON, I would appreciate it. Riccardo has already implemented this I believe, but again, I don't want to detract from core developer time.

i've just logged in just to ask about current progress with LMDB ? Is there any update ?

This says it pretty much -> https://twitter.com/fluffyponyza/status/611064391975481344. Performance nigglies are being worked on. However, no ETA is known (yet). Just be patient. You can also follow the github for other developments -> https://github.com/monero-project/bitmonero/commits/master

EDIT: In addition, why it is important the performance nigglies are solved perfectly:

Quote from: fluffypony (reddit)
It's worked on Windows since quite near the beginning. What you probably read is that we were making a platform agnostic blockchain import format, which we've also subsequently completed. There are performance issues we're dealing with at the moment, and we have to get those 100% right, else we could end up with a network fork (half of the network on the database version and half on the in-RAM version).
